After 4 weeks and 2000km:

1) I found scratches/marks on the hood which seems to be in the clear coats. My dealership tried to fix it (buffing, claybar,…) but It didn’t do much, so they will repaint the hood under warranty.

2) The windshield washer nozzle leaked (drive side). They will also fix this issue…

3) I found a lot of small scratches in the back side windows (driver/passenger). They will replace both windows under warranty.

4) When I tried to turn OFF the car, the starting switch was not responding and the car would not turn OFF. After 3-4 tries, it finally turned OFF. This happened a few times since I have the car but It’s not reproducible it just happens now and then.

5) When I started the car this morning, after a few seconds, the engine stalled. I started it again and everything was ok… This is the first time it happens.

Besides these few little issues, the car is really amazing! I really enjoy driving it.

If your order had been affected, your MA would have been required to notify you immediately. Ordered "Priority 1" vehicles were supplied with the remaining 17" Black Cosmos Wheels before any future or other priority vehicles.

This actually happens more than people realize, where the "take rate" of an option exceeds the prediction and/or supply. MINI thinks the take rate on that wheel will be low, so more of another finish or style is made and then they run low (like with the H/K sound system for 2014 models). So at last minute, MINI puts a freeze or restriction on the item and then gathers all the remaining supply to be able to fill existing or in process orders to upset the least amount of orders/vehicles.

While your vehicle received the correct wheels, someone in Indiana may not have been able to select them when placing their order.
